I understand that flying creatures are unaffected by the reverse gravity spell. What about creatures using air walk? Do those creatures "fall upwards" when they are "air walking" on the ground?
Their orientation should invert, but they wouldn't fall - an air walking character can be knocked prone, but they treat the air beneath them as a solid surface. I would probably have them make an Acrobatics check to avoid falling prone as they adjust to their new orientation - probably a DC 10 or 15 or so.
